    Great, glad things are back to normal for you


    • Click START then RUN
    • Now type Combofix /uninstall in the runbox and click OK. Note the space between the X and the /, it needs to be there.







    Open OTL and click on Clean Up and it will remove programs we used to clean your system along with there backups, any programs that where not removed you can just drag to the trash.


    Malwarebytes is the free version and yours to keep and will not be removed
